    Ive only been 3 times, never again unless its a private day. Its an awesome site, but its way too populated, and the safety brief goes on forever. I know theres a lot to cover, but actually, its not much more than any other site thats indoors in abandoned buildings.

    Plus all the single shot/full auto sections and areas are generally too confusing to make it worth while. Would be better if the entire place was single shot.

    And every single game Ive ever played there, no matter what the objectives, rules, etc. It always ends up as a bottleneck stalemate on the main stairs, the large basement room, and the doors to C&A. Every time.
